A little bit about who we are

At WOTR, we are committed to tackling the key causes of rural poverty by rejuvenating ecosystems and building the community’s resilience to climate change by enhancing water availability, increasing land and agricultural productivity, diversifying livelihoods, empowering women, and strengthening the health and well-being of vulnerable rural communities.

WOTR brings together practitioners, academics, researchers, trainers, and policy makers to work collaboratively in building the resilience of rural communities. Our partners, including donors and government agencies stand resolutely behind us to effect this.

To date we have worked in 10 states in 5107 villages and impacted 4.95 million people in our 30 years of existence.

Snapshot of the Role:

As an HR Admin Officer, you will support the Human Resources department with various administrative tasks, ensuring smooth HR operations. Serving as the primary contact for employee HR inquiries, you will play a key role in maintaining accurate and current employee records. This involves handling documentation, updating databases, and assisting with HR processes such as onboarding and offboarding. Your organizational skills and attention to detail will be essential in managing employee files and facilitating effective communication within the department.

As HR & Admin Officer you will:

  • Assist in recruitment activities, such as posting job ads, scheduling interviews, and conducting reference checks
  • Manage the documentation and onboarding of new employees and ensuring that the statutory compliances are in place.
  • Ensure that the contract renewals are done within timelines
  • Assist in timely completion of Midyear and Annual Appraisals.
  • Manage employee records/ files and updating employee information in the HRIS.
  • Coordinate and organize employee training sessions and maintain training records.
  • Assist with the preparation of HR-related reports and presentations.
  • Respond to employee inquiries regarding HR policies, benefits, and other HR-related matters.
  • Maintain compliance with local labour laws and regulations.
  • Ensure that the Asset are accounted for, assets are purchased and disposed of as per procedure and the Asset register is updated regularly.
  • Attend to any other deliverable as required by the management
